Key Fob Batteries

The batteries in the key fob power the device that allows you to lock and unlock your car or remote start your vehicle from the comfort of your home. The battery will eventually have to be replaced.

The most effective way to tell it's time is to notice that you're unable to press any of the buttons on your fob. The good news is the replacement battery isn't expensive and is available at most auto parts retailers as well as home improvement stores and general stores.

Key fob batteries are in the form of small button cells. They are usually branded with a plus or minus sign to indicate their kind. Most of them are identical in size, which means it's easy to replace the battery yourself. Open the fob with the flat-head screwscrew. It may require some force to open the fob, so be careful. The key fob could be split into two pieces by the notch on one side.

Once the fob has been opened then locate the battery. It will look like an elongated silver coin. Remove the battery that was in use and replace the new one with care, ensuring it is in the same direction. Once the fob has been assembled, test all of its remotes to make sure they function as you expect.

Some key fobs use just one battery, however some (like the ones found on older Honda vehicles) require two. Look up the owner's manual for specific directions before purchasing a second one. Also, make sure that the battery you purchased is the right one for your vehicle.

Key Fob Key Fob

Whether your key fob has stopped working or you have bought a replacement and need to program it, there are a few easy steps to be followed to ensure that everything is set up correctly. These steps work for all BMW models. If yours isn't one of them, you might need to seek out a professional.

To begin, take your working BMW key fob and make sure that all of the doors and windows are shut. Place it in the ignition of your car and quickly turn it from zero to position one five times. Repeat the process for the new fob that you want to program. You will hear the door locks clicking when you've successfully programmed it!

The key fob consists of numerous small and complicated components that combine to produce the signals required to connect with the security system of the car. The key fob has an embedded microprocessor that controls the functions of the key fob as well as a chip that holds the key codes, as well as the transmitter. A battery powers the transmitter and electronic components. Finally, a case provides physical protection for the key fob as well as its internal components.

If your key fob doesn't have the ability to start your car, or doesn't respond when you press the unlock button, you probably need a new battery. They are cheap and can be purchased online or at your local hardware store. Once you have the new battery, open your BMW key fob and locate tiny holes in the seam between the front and back of the encasement. Make use of a flathead screwdriver to break the two sides and then remove the key fob's smaller unit. Insert the new battery into its slot and then snap the two halves of the key fob back together.
